Eva Mendes might have to wait a little bit longer until her kids think she’s cool.

The actress from the movie “Place Beyond The Pines” (who has a 10-year-old named Esmeralda and an 8-year-old named Amada with partner Ryan Gosling) recently disclosed that her daughters aren’t particularly excited about her films, as they seem to be “unimpressed.

During her September 18th visit to The Tonight Show with Jimmy Fallon, Eva expressed that her daughters have not watched any of her films as they show no interest, saying, “they just don’t care.

She explained, “Around a year back, I attempted to demonstrate to them a particular scene from the movie ‘Hitch’. This scene with Will Smith was one I felt particularly good about, given my apprehension towards deep, ominous water. You know, the famous jet ski scene. In the movie, I even had to perform a physical comedy stunt in the Hudson River. To be honest, I was terrified. But that day, I confronted my fear and executed that stunt, and I felt proud of myself.

In a statement, the author of “The Desi, Mami, and The Never-Ending Worries” revealed that she had previously attempted – but ultimately failed – to draw inspiration from that particular scene’s backstory for her own daughters.

Once, one of my daughters was frightened, and I responded by saying something like, ‘Here’s a chance to demonstrate what I can do!’ Eva chuckled. ‘I showed them, and I said, ‘This is Mama conquering her fear.’ But, to be honest, they didn’t find it the least bit impressive!’

The 50-year-old added, “They were just like, ‘Oh, cool, Mama! Can we go outside?'”

Although Eva and Ryan’s girls didn’t seem to care much for their mother’s previous endeavors, they did show some interest in one of their father’s past works: specifically, the Barbie project where he portrayed the character Ken.

“That was beautiful, because the girls were such a huge part of that,” Eva told Jimmy. “They were such a huge part in him saying yes and taking the role, because there’s like 30 Barbies sitting in the house, and there’s one Ken. So, you know, he was like, ‘There’s something here!'”

Though Eva and Ryan seldom reveal details about their family life at home, they made a rare exception by taking their daughters to the Paris Olympics in August.

At the women’s gymnastics uneven bars final, the family kept their girls with them, yet managed to maintain a sense of privacy in this highly-televised occasion. Remarkably, the audience and camera operators respected their wish for discretion, avoiding showcasing the daughters on screen.

Eva posted on Instagram, “I appreciated @nbcolympics not switching to the children during our visit, and I was glad most websites pixelated their faces because it made me content as a mother. Overall, it was wonderful to be there and experience unity with others.

She added, “they were great about not posing the kids so l’m a grateful mama bear.”
